Least Common Multiple of 55848 and 55860 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 55848 and 55860, than apply into the LCM equation.

GCF(55848,55860) = 12
LCM(55848,55860) = ( 55848 × 55860) / 12
LCM(55848,55860) = 3119669280 / 12
LCM(55848,55860) = 259972440
